Replace misc. StringConvert uses with llvm::to_integer() and llvm::to_float(), except for cases where further refactoring is planned. The purpose of this change is to eliminate the StringConvert API that is duplicate to LLVM, and less correct in behavior at the same time. Differential Revision: https://reviews.llvm.org/D110447
